📚 Contexto Histórico
This psalm is attributed to David, likely written during one of the periods when he was being pursued by enemies, possibly King Saul or later adversaries during his reign. In ancient warfare, spears were primary weapons, and the imagery reflects God as a divine warrior coming to David's defense. The psalmist uses military language that would have been familiar to people living in times of constant tribal and national conflicts.
